com.groupbyinc.flux.common.apache.commons.codec.digest.XXHash32.class Maven / Gradle / Ivy
???? 2 y ?com/groupbyinc/flux/common/apache/commons/codec/digest/XXHash32 java/lang/Object java/util/zip/Checksum
XXHash32.java BUF_SIZE I ROTATE_BITS
PRIME1?7y? PRIME2???w PRIME3²?= PRIME4'??/ PRIME5Vg? oneByte [B state [I buffer seed totalLen pos ()V (I)V !
" this ALcom/groupbyinc/flux/common/apache/commons/codec/digest/XXHash32;
& ( * , . initializeState 0
1 reset 4 6 update ([BII)V 8 9
: b java/lang/System = arraycopy *(Ljava/lang/Object;ILjava/lang/Object;II)V ? @
> A process ([BI)V C D
E size off len end limit getValue ()J java/lang/Integer N
rotateLeft (II)I P Q
O R getInt ([BI)I T U
V ???? hash idx fromLittleEndian ([BII)J \ ]
^ offset s0 s1 s2 s3 "java/lang/IllegalArgumentException e 2can't read more than eight bytes into a long value g (Ljava/lang/String;)V i
f j ? i bytes length l J
ConstantValue Code LocalVariableTable LineNumberTable
StackMapTable
SourceFile !
s
s
s s s s s
t 4 *? #? u $ % v
; <